Basement Stabilization in Columbus, OH
Basement stabilization services involve reinforcing and supporting the foundation and walls of a basement to prevent or correct issues caused by shifting, settling, or structural weakness. These services are often requested for projects such as addressing cracked or bowing walls, uneven floors, or signs of foundation movement. Homeowners typically want to understand the specific causes of basement instability, the methods used to stabilize the structure, and how the work can help preserve the safety and integrity of the property.
Before requesting basement stabilization, property owners should consider the extent of the foundation issues, the type of foundation in place, and any existing signs of movement or damage. It’s important to evaluate whether the project involves wall reinforcement, underpinning, or other stabilization techniques. Clear information about the scope of work, potential impacts on the home, and long-term benefits can help hom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ining a safe and stable basement environment.

Common Basement Stabilization Jobs
Basement Stabilization - techniques to reinforce and support weak or settling basement structures.
Foundation Repair - addressing shifting or sinking basement walls to prevent further damage.
Soil Stabilization - improving soil conditions to reduce basement movement and water intrusion.
Wall Bracing - installing supports to prevent basement wall bowing or collapse.
Drainage Solutions - managing water flow to reduce pressure on basement walls and prevent flooding.
Crack Repair - sealing and stabilizing cracks to maintain basement integrity and prevent moisture entry.
Basement Stabilization Questions
What causes basement instability? Soil shifting, poor drainage, and foundation issues can lead to basement instability over time.
How can basement stabilization improve a property? It helps prevent further settling, reduces cracks, and maintains the structural integrity of the basement.
What types of projects typically require stabilization services? Common projects include foundation cracks, uneven floors, and bowing or leaning walls.
What should property owners consider before starting stabilization work? Assessing the extent of movement and choosing appropriate methods ensures effective and lasting results.
